M
Merle Craner Review of Foxwoods Resort Casino
Large property short on knowledgeable or friendly ...
Large property short on knowledgeable or friendly staff. Poor navigation aids.
Large property short on knowledgeable or friendly staff. Poor navigation aids.
Comments: